Current Welcome Bonus & Value
The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Card from American Express offers a tiered welcome bonus:
- Earn 100,000 Delta Miles after spending $6,000 in purchases in the first 6 months.
- Earn an additional 25,000 Delta Miles after spending an additional $3,000 in purchases in the first 6 months.
This combined bonus totals 125,000 Delta Miles, which is estimated to be worth approximately $975.
Minimum Spend to Earn It
To earn the full 125,000 Delta Miles welcome bonus, you must make a total of $9,000 in purchases within the first 6 months (180 days) of account opening. This is broken down into two tiers: $6,000 for the initial 100,000 miles, and an additional $3,000 for the extra 25,000 miles.
Who's Eligible
American Express has specific application rules that impact eligibility for the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Card's welcome bonus:
- Once Per Lifetime: The welcome bonus for this card product is generally available only once per lifetime. If you have ever held the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Card before, you may not be eligible for the bonus again. American Express may present a 'pop-up' warning during the application process if you are ineligible.
- American Express Application Limits: American Express typically limits new credit card approvals to approximately:
- 1 credit card per 5 days.
- 2 credit cards per 90 days.
While a specific credit score floor is not provided, premium American Express cards like the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Card generally require applicants to have excellent credit for approval.
Is It Worth It?
Deciding if the Delta SkyMiles® Reserve Card is worth it depends on your travel habits and churning strategy. Here's a breakdown:
Pros:
- Substantial Welcome Bonus: 125,000 Delta Miles is a significant boost to your SkyMiles balance, valued at nearly $1,000.
- Premium Delta Benefits: The card offers valuable perks for Delta flyers, including a second checked bag free.
- No Foreign Transaction Fees: Ideal for international travel.
Cons:
- High Annual Fee: The card carries a $650 annual fee, which must be factored into the overall value proposition.
- Once Per Lifetime Rule: This limits your ability to earn the bonus again in the future, requiring careful timing.
- High Minimum Spend: A $9,000 spend requirement in 6 months is substantial and requires careful planning.
For frequent Delta travelers who can maximize the card's benefits and easily meet the minimum spend, the initial welcome bonus can significantly offset the annual fee in the first year. However, for those who don't fly Delta often, the high annual fee and once-per-lifetime restriction might make other cards more appealing.
